How Do I Make My Roku Not Go to Sleep?

Roku devices have power-saving modes that automatically turn off after about 30 minutes of inactivity. But you can change this default setting to “Never,” which will prevent the device from shutting down whenever it’s inactive. Additionally, you can set a sleep timer to set a certain amount of time before the device will shut down.

To set the timer, go to the options menu on the Roku TV. Press the Star button and then scroll to “Sleep timer.” Set the interval to be between 30 minutes and one hour. You can also modify the interval or turn off the sleep timer completely.

Do All Rokus Have a Sleep Timer?

The sleep timer is a feature that can be used to automatically turn off the TV display after a certain amount of time. You can use this feature if you’re watching live TV, movies, or TV shows and don’t want to miss a moment of it. The sleep timer allows you to save data if you have a limited data plan.

If you’d like to use the sleep timer on your Roku TV, you can do so using the Roku remote. Simply press the Star button to open the Options menu. From here, select the Sleep timer option, and then set the time interval that you would like. This feature is not available in all Roku TVs, and it depends on the specific model.
